Description

American Traveler is hiring an MRI Technologist with 2+ years of experience and proficiency operating GE MRI systems.

Details

  • MRI Tech role within Radiology/Cardiology department
  • Evening shift, Sunday through Thursday, 2:00 PM to 9:30 PM (5x8 hours)
  • Weekend coverage as needed

Requirements

  • Minimum 2 years of MRI Tech experience required (first-time travelers accepted with 3+ years experience)
  • ARRT certification required
  • Active Kentucky RN license or Compact RN license required, if applicable
  • AHA certifications only accepted
  • Proficient in operating GE MRI systems
  • Must be in compliance with NLC guidelines

Additional Information

  • First-time travelers considered with additional experience requirement
  • Local candidates not accepted; 65-mile radius rule applies
  • All requested time off (RTO) must be submitted and approved at time of submission

About Bowling Green, KY

As a Travel MRI Technologist in Bowling Green, KY here's what you should know:
Cost of Living
  • Lower than the national average, making it an affordable place to live.
  • Wages generally match up with the lower cost of living.
Weather
  • Average summer highs of 88°F and lows of 68°F.
  • Average winter highs of 45°F and lows of 26°F.
Furnished Housing
  • Short term rentals are available and relatively easy to find, especially with the presence of Western Kentucky University.
Transportation
  • Car friendliness is high, with well-maintained roads and ample parking.
  • Public transportation options are limited.
Demographics
  • Diverse community with a mix of age ranges.
  • Common health issues may include allergies and respiratory conditions due to seasonal changes.
  • Bowling Green has a growing population of travel nurses due to the presence of medical facilities and the university.
Things to Do
  • Plenty of restaurants, retail shops, and eateries in the downtown area.
  • The city offers opportunities for outdoor activities such as hiking, biking, and visiting nearby national parks.
  • There are also cultural attractions like the National Corvette Museum and motorsports park.
